Are the courses certified?

The Kiawah Island Golf Resort Marathon and Half Marathon courses are both Certified and Sanctioned by the USA Track & Field Organization. The Full Marathon is a qualifier for the Boston Marathon.

Are awards based on gun time or chip time?

In accordance with USA Track and Field official rules and regulations (USATF Rule 165.16), the Kiawah Island Golf Resort Marathon’s overall winners will be decided by gun time. However, all age group division awards will be awarded by chip time. The chip is affixed to your bib. To make certain your chip is read, it must be worn on the outer layer of clothing for the entire race and you must run over every timing mat.
